HUTCHINSON. Kan. -(December 16, 2025) – At 0314 hours, the Hutchinson Fire Department responded to the 700 block of East 3rd Avenue for a report of a structure fire. First arriving units found a 2.5-story, balloon-frame, multi-family residence with fire and smoke showing from the exterior.
Crews initiated a rapid fire attack while simultaneously evacuating all occupants from the structure. The fire was brought under control quickly, and a primary search confirmed that all residents had exited the building safely.
A total of eight occupants were displaced as a result of the fire. No civilian or firefighter injuries were reported. The residence sustained moderate fire damage to two apartments and smoke damage to others. The residence is currently without gas and electric, making it uninhabitable.
Red Cross was called to the scene and provided care for the eight displaced occupants. 5 dogs were also put into Red Crosses care.
The cause of the fire was determined to be accidental and electrical in nature. Nails and screws were noted going through exterior aluminum siding into the electrical lines of the home.
